This position provides direct case management services to disaster survivors and their families through advocacy, information and referral, crisis intervention services, and recovery services.
Status of employment is determined by contractual obligations and contract funding. Length of employment subject to change.
Case management services are needed in various areas within the State of Washington.
Essential duties and responsibilities:
- Conducts thorough needs assessment and develops a recovery plan to address identified disaster related un-met needs.
- Providing relevant information and affective referrals for clients as part of a comprehensive and mutually agreed upon recovery plan.
- Develops a relationship with client families so as to provide the best advocacy and direction for these families to ensure their reaching self-sufficiency.
- Assist the survivor to determine the best course of action for both short- and long-term recovery.
- Develop implements and monitors recovery plans with disaster survivors and their families to return at a minimum to pre-disaster level of well-being.
- Provides extensive and intensive case management and follow-up services.
- Provides crisis intervention to individuals and families facing emergencies around food, shelter, medical, re-construction and other needs as presented by client.
- Utilizes knowledge of the resources available at all levels of government (federal, state, and local), as well as government and community resources to make appropriate referrals to resolve identified issues.
- Mobilizes resources to achieve desired outcomes in accordance with service plan goals.
- Maintain timely input and upkeep of client records.
- Conduct home visits, as necessary.
- Advocates and interacts with other service providers on behalf of participants.
- Ensures complete case files and presents case files to Case Management Supervisor for review.
- Maintains current and accurate documentation of services provided to clients.
- Identifies and connects disaster survivors to resources on the local, state, and federal level.
- Assist clients in applying for and receiving public and private benefits.
- Network with Long Term Recovery group and the community to provide referrals and resources to participants.
- Acting as a liaison to internal programs, external collaborations, and funding entities
- Represents The Salvation Army and its programs at meetings and events in a respectful and positive manner.
- Attends meetings and events as required by the Disaster Services Director
- Comply with Salvation Army procedural requirements, including those set forth in the Employee Handbook, and all safety-related manuals.
- Perform other work-related duties as assigned.
